Dive into an in-depth exploration of Cross-Site Request Forgery (CSRF) in this 50-minute conference talk from Circle City Con 2015. Learn about the vulnerabilities that can arise when browsing multiple tabs simultaneously and how attackers can exploit these weaknesses. Gain valuable insights into CSRF attack techniques, prevention methods, and best practices for securing web applications against this common security threat. Understand the importance of proper session management and authentication mechanisms in mitigating CSRF risks.
